Global Markets – Pound jumps as Brexit vote fails; stocks rise on China hopes

Firstpost  

By Caroline Valetkevitch NEW YORK (Reuters) - Sterling rebounded from the day's lows on Tuesday after British lawmakers defeated Prime Minister Theresa May's deal on withdrawing from the European Union, and major world stock markets climbed on hopes of more stimulus for China's economy. Sterling rallied more than a cent to stand above $1.28 after the vote.

France seeks Renault board meeting to replace CEO Ghosn – sources

Firstpost  

By Laurence Frost and Gilles Guillaume PARIS (Reuters) - The French government is moving to dismiss Renault's scandal-hit Chairman and Chief Executive Carlos Ghosn, and has requested a board meeting to consider candidates to replace him, sources with knowledge of the matter told Reuters. Renault is set to convene a meeting of its nominations committee, followed by a full board session on Sunday Jan. 20, according to three people briefed on the process

Kenya Hunts Gunmen in Fatal Hotel Attack Claimed by Al-Qaeda

Yahoo Autos 

The attack on 14 Riverside Drive in Nairobi began with an explosion targeting three vehicles in the parking lot and then a suicide-bombing in the foyer of a Dusit Hotels & Resorts Co. outlet, police Inspector-General Joseph Boinnet said Tuesday in a televised briefing. Al-Shabaab, an affiliate of al-Qaeda based in neighboring Somalia, said it killed 47 people in the attack, according to Radio Andalus, a broadcaster that supports its insurgency.
